Temporary, Part-Time Computer Science Instructor - (Unsolicited)

The Computer Science Department is accepting applications for a part-time instructor responsible for teaching undergraduate computer science courses on an as-needed basis. The department occasionally requires temporary part-time instructors to fill in for faculty on sabbaticals or leaves.

The purpose of this posting is to generate a pool of qualified faculty. Applications submitted will be reviewed on an as needed basis based on enrollment. Anyone meeting the qualifications may be contacted for an interview and potentially hired when a need exists. In the event that you are interviewed but not immediately hired, your application will remain in the department’s pool of qualified faculty.

A complete application will include:

  • Cover letter describing qualifications for the position.
  • Current curriculum vitae or professional resume.
  • Copies of registrar‑issued transcripts for all degrees conferred and in progress.
  • Two letters of professional reference dated within the last 12 months.

Incomplete applications will not be considered.
